abstract = {A lab scale polymer electrolyte fuel cell (PEFC) with a
power of 9 W and an active area of 17.64 cm² was operated
with $90\%$ humidity and a stoichiometry factor of two in
galvanostatic mode. Load cycles with different parameters of
the load ramps were applied to the PEFC, and the dynamic
voltages were monitored. The experimental setup is specified
in detail by Zou et al. [1] and Zou [2], e. g., in Table 5-1
in [2]. Ramp value and ramp time of the load changes were
changed. As an example, the data labeled A1B1 in the table 1
$Ramp_parameters.csv$ is visualized in Figure 5-2 a) in [2].
Different operating conditions were applied, leading to the
data shown by Froning et al. [3].},
